Admission Rules This has varied in the past, however moving forward: If called by ED on a patient with no PCP must take patient Regardless of who has admitted them in the past Must take patient if called by ED on a patient an outside PCP who is not covered by: SHMG Unity Pioneer US Acute Care Solutions (USACS) Dr. Bonyo

  2. Admission Rules If any question/concern discuss with your attending Also should be notifying your attending if you are called on a patient but they go to another service (SHMG, USACS, etc.) Note: This is primarily to improve the med team census which is better for learning Secondary goal is to clarify existing rules which were confusing

  3. Dragon / Power Mic Mobile Reminder hospital provides login to all residents and attendings for Dragon / Power Mic Mobile for dictation You will definitely be encouraged to dictate your notes on ED rotation! Let me know if you lost your email with instructions to get access to Dragon / Power Mic Mobile

  4. IMC month/half month logistics On IMC month scheduled for minimum of 4-6 half days per week Exact number varies based on off call requests, vacations, etc. Categorical residents are prioritized Be sure to check didactics schedule to see your presentation days Review your Provider Calendar to see business curriculum, QI, SAMS Clinic, education meetings and other scheduled meetings Very frequently these things are missed

  5. Rapid Response Teams Overnight rapid responses Always document a note If non-med team patient need to discuss with primary team any interventions or workup If med-team on as consultant, also notify primary surgical team

  6. 2022-2023 Vacation requests Deadlines September & October: Friday, June 3rd November: Friday, July 22nd Holiday Request: Sometime August/September January, February & March: October 7th April & May: December 2nd Must take 1 week of vacation prior to December 1st, 2022 Must turn in a vacation/off call form in the chief office These are used by others to ensure you are off IMC as well
